1
noun
the roof or uppermost part of a house
Smoke drifted above the housetop after the chimney fire was put out.

2
noun
a high, public vantage point, especially in the expression proclaim or shout something from the housetops
After months of secrecy, she wanted to shout the news from the housetops.

Etymology
A compound of house + top, recorded from the sixteenth century. Its literal sense is the roof of a house; biblical and later idiomatic uses of proclaiming something from the housetops made it an image of very public announcement.
